Presidential hopeful Hamdeen Sabahi talks in front of his posters during a rally in El Senbelaween city,100 kilometres (60 miles) north of Cairo, Egypt, Thursday, May 15, 2014. With only two people, former army chief Abdel-Fattah el-Sissi and leftist politician Hamdeen Sabahi, vying for the country’s top post, the Egyptian election commission set the first round of voting for May 26 and 27, with results expected by June 5.(AP Photo/Amr Nabil)
